Land has a lower heat capacity than water. Winds blowing over the sea warm the land in winter and cool it in summer. The effect diminishes with distance from the sea. This means that the temperature difference between winter and summer is less close to the sea than deep inland. Air masses moving over the sea pick up water and dump it on the land, generally as rain. The amount of moisture available to produce rain reduces with distance from the sea. The British Isles are on the western seaboard of Europe and benefit from the moderating influence of the Atlantic and the Gulf stream in particular. Siberia is a long way inland; itis pretty dry and experiences very big temperature differences between winter and summer

what organic compound is used by embalmers in treating human cadavers​

Answers

Answer:

Formaldehyde

Explanation:

An organic compound of the alkanal group. It is the first member of the group with one carbon atom, methanal whose chemical formula is written as CH2O. The disinfectant and biocide characteristic of formaldehyde makes it a good fit for the treatment and preservation of cadavers. Application of formaldehyde on dead bodies through injection into their arterial system, helps prevent decomposition and helps regulate the appearance of the body in other to serve the purpose of for which the body was embalmed.

What was the source of gases in Earth's second atmosphere that collected?​

Answers

Earth's Second Atmosphere The second atmosphere, which was the first to stay with the planet, formed from volcanic outgassing and comet ices. This atmosphere had lots of water vapor, carbon dioxide, nitrogen, and methane but almost no oxygen.

The sources of gases in Earth's second atmosphere are volcanic outgassing and comet ices.
